CONCORD, NC -- A Kannapolis teen was arrested and charged after damaging grave markers at the Oakwood Cemetery.
According to police, around 11:30 a.m. on Thursday, they responded to a report of a man damaging grave markers at the Oakwood Cemetery located on Church Street North in Concord. Officers arrived and confronted the man who was found to be armed with an axe and a machete. The man complied with commands from officers and was taken into custody without incident.
A number of grave markers and associated accessories were found to have been damaged. Authorities are working to document the damage and begin notification of affected families. Afdal Azam Ali Leach has been initially charged with four counts of felony Defacing or Desecrating a Grave Site. More charges are expected. As many as 75 different graves sites may have been damaged to varying degrees.
